Multi skilled Engineer - Mechanical
12-hour Days & Nights
£51,000-£53,000
Stoke on Trent

I am seeking a highly skilled and motivated Multi-Skilled Mechanical Engineer. The ideal candidate will possess a strong background in mechanical engineering, coupled with electrical knowledge. This role involves maintaining, troubleshooting, and repairing a variety of electrical and mechanical systems.

Key Responsibilities:
* Perform routine and preventive maintenance on electrical and mechanical equipment.
* Diagnose and repair electrical faults, including control systems, motors, and wiring.
* Ensure compliance with health and safety regulations and industry standards.
* Conduct regular inspections and testing of electrical systems.
* Respond promptly to emergency breakdowns to minimize downtime.

Qualifications and Experience:
* NVQ Level 3 in Mechanical Engineering or equivalent.
* Proven experience in a similar multi-skilled engineering role.
* Proficiency in reading and interpreting technical drawings and schematics.
* Excellent probl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
*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
* Good communication and interpersonal skills.
